Product Introduction

Overview

The MAX11047ETN+ is a high-performance, 16-bit, simultaneous-sampling analog-to-digital converter (ADC) produced by Analog Devices Inc./Maxim Integrated. This device is part of the MAX11047–MAX11049 and MAX11057–MAX11059 family, offering 4, 6, or 8 independent input channels. It is designed for applications requiring precise and simultaneous sampling of multiple analog signals.

Key Specifications

Parameter Value
Resolution 16 bits
Number of Channels 4 channels (MAX11047ETN+)
Sampling Rate 250 ksps per channel
Analog Input Range 0 to +5V
Analog Supply Voltage 4.75V to 5.25V
Digital Supply Voltage 2.7V to 5.25V
Input Bandwidth 4 MHz
Acquisition Time 1 µs
Aperture Delay 10 ns
Package Type 56-pin TQFN (8mm x 8mm)
Interface 20 MHz, bidirectional, parallel interface

Key Features

  • Simultaneous sampling of multiple channels
  • Independent track and hold (T/H) and SAR circuitry for each channel
  • Internal clock and internal or external reference options
  • Overrange protection with internal ±20mA input clamps
  • High-impedance inputs
  • Flexible digital supply voltage for easy interfacing with host systems
  • Evaluation kit available for easy testing and development
